bf/NASDAQ:DRS_icon.png

COM:LEONARDODRS

Leonardo DRS

  • Stock

Last Close

27.16

25/09 14:38

Market Cap

7.69B

Beta: -

Volume Today

74.41K

Avg: -

Preview

Full access to financials is available to subscribers only. Please support our work and get full access to all features. You can cancel anytime. If you'd like a demo, free trial or have any questions, please checkout the help page

Subscribe NowHelp
Dec '18
Dec '19
Dec '20
Dec '21
Dec '22
Dec '23
asset turnover
0.94
-
0.94
0.00%
0.94
0.18%
0.73
21.93%
0.70
4.47%
cash conversion cycle
68.38
-
79.89
16.83%
71.09
11.02%
116.91
64.45%
125.33
7.21%
cash per share
0.59
-
0.42
28.24%
1.66
293.44%
2.11
27.50%
1.79
15.21%
company equity multiplier
2.83
-
2.07
26.91%
1.93
7.00%
1.73
10.27%
1.74
0.49%
days of inventory outstanding
33.83
-
39.47
16.68%
32.09
18.71%
54.97
71.33%
54.58
0.71%
days of payables outstanding
86.76
-
76.39
11.95%
74.97
1.85%
78.76
5.05%
66.03
16.16%
days of sales outstanding
121.31
-
116.81
3.71%
113.98
2.42%
140.69
23.44%
136.78
2.78%
dividend yield
0.21
-
0.00
99.91%
ebit per revenue
0.02
-
0.06
211.37%
0.07
8.48%
0.08
25.81%
0.21
154.13%
0.09
57.70%
ebt per ebit
-0.38
-
0.58
254.28%
0.62
6.17%
0.85
36.96%
0.94
10.43%
0.77
17.60%
effective tax rate
0.41
-
0.21
48.87%
0.24
14.51%
0.23
4.59%
0.23
0.62%
0.13
45.31%
enterprise value multiple
7.05
-
8.22
16.54%
5.52
32.92%
3.11
43.60%
15.75
406.31%
fixed asset turnover
10.73
-
7.83
27.05%
7.91
1.07%
6.67
15.72%
5.84
12.41%
free cash flow per share
0.45
-
0.70
56.92%
0.48
32.35%
0.81
71.01%
-0.22
127.12%
0.56
351.74%
gross profit margin
0.18
-
0.17
4.69%
0.18
5.15%
0.19
6.84%
0.21
12.38%
0.22
3.75%
interest coverage
0.78
-
2.51
223.21%
2.83
12.78%
6.74
138.42%
16.50
144.70%
6.92
58.08%
inventory turnover
10.79
-
9.25
14.30%
11.38
23.02%
6.64
41.63%
6.69
0.71%
long term debt to capitalization
0.42
-
0.24
42.71%
0.21
12.89%
0.15
30.45%
0.10
34.19%
net income per ebt
0.59
-
0.79
34.21%
0.76
3.87%
0.77
1.46%
0.77
0.19%
0.88
13.43%
net profit margin
-0.00
-
0.03
744.71%
0.03
10.72%
0.05
74.82%
0.15
181.15%
0.06
60.47%
operating cash flow per share
0.72
-
1.08
49.52%
0.86
20.38%
1.23
42.40%
0.23
81.46%
0.79
245.12%
operating cycle
155.14
-
156.28
0.74%
146.06
6.54%
195.66
33.96%
191.36
2.20%
operating profit margin
0.02
-
0.06
211.37%
0.07
8.48%
0.08
25.81%
0.21
154.13%
0.09
57.70%
payables turnover
4.21
-
4.78
13.58%
4.87
1.89%
4.63
4.80%
5.53
19.27%
pretax profit margin
-0.01
-
0.04
580.37%
0.04
15.18%
0.07
72.31%
0.19
180.63%
0.07
65.15%
price fair value
0.74
-
0.99
34.15%
0.86
13.45%
0.87
1.61%
2.25
158.22%
receivables turnover
3.01
-
3.12
3.85%
3.20
2.48%
2.59
18.99%
2.67
2.86%
return on assets
0.03
-
0.03
10.73%
0.05
74.51%
0.11
119.50%
0.04
62.24%
return on capital employed
0.09
-
0.09
5.77%
0.11
24.18%
0.21
87.64%
0.08
60.50%
return on equity
0.07
-
0.06
19.07%
0.10
62.30%
0.19
96.96%
0.07
62.05%
total debt to capitalization
0.45
-
0.27
39.30%
0.24
13.14%
0.16
33.56%
0.12
20.89%

All numbers in (except ratios and percentages)